Noun
northwest (plural northwests)
- The compass point halfway between north and west, bearing 315°, abbreviated as NW.

berber
Albanian
Etymology
From Ottoman Turkish ????? (berber) (Turkish berber), from Venetian barbièr (Italian barbiere).
Noun
berber m
- barber (profession)

Turkish
Etymology
From Ottoman Turkish ????? (berber), from Venetian barbièr (Italian barbiere).
Noun
berber (definite accusative berberi, plural berberler)
- barber, hairdresser
- Synonym: (obsolete) perukâr
